ubuntu怎么清理磁盘缓存。

Ubuntu系统中,磁盘缓存是系统运行过程中产生的临时文件和数据,这些数据可以帮助提高系统的运行速度,随着时间的推移,磁盘缓存可能会占用大量的硬盘空间,影响系统的性能,定期清理磁盘缓存是非常必要的,本文将详细介绍如何在Ubuntu系统中清理磁盘缓存。

ubuntu怎么清理磁盘缓存。

(图片来源网络,侵删)

清理APT缓存

APT(Advanced Package Tool)是Ubuntu系统中用于管理软件包的工具,在使用APT安装、更新或删除软件包时,系统会将软件包的源文件存储在/var/cache/apt/archives目录下,以便于下次使用,随着时间的积累,这个目录下的文件可能会占用大量的硬盘空间,我们可以通过以下命令来清理APT缓存:

sudo aptget clean

执行完这条命令后,系统会将/var/cache/apt/archives目录下的所有文件删除,从而释放硬盘空间。

清理tmp文件夹

tmp文件夹是系统用于存储临时文件的地方,这些文件可能是系统运行时产生的,也可能是用户在使用过程中产生的,在某些情况下,这些临时文件可能会占用大量的硬盘空间,我们可以通过以下命令来清理tmp文件夹:

sudo rm rf /tmp/*

执行完这条命令后,系统会将/tmp目录下的所有文件删除,从而释放硬盘空间。

清理日志文件

日志文件是系统记录运行过程中的信息的文件,这些文件通常存储在/var/log目录下,随着时间的推移,日志文件可能会占用大量的硬盘空间,我们可以通过以下命令来清理日志文件:

sudo find /var/log type f name "*.log" exec rm f {} ;

执行完这条命令后,系统会将/var/log目录下所有扩展名为.log的文件删除,从而释放硬盘空间。

清理无用的软件包

在使用Ubuntu系统的过程中,我们可能会安装很多软件包,但是有些软件包可能已经不再使用了,这些无用的软件包会占用大量的硬盘空间,我们可以通过以下命令来清理无用的软件包:

sudo aptget autoremove

执行完这条命令后,系统会自动分析已安装的软件包,找出不再被其他软件包依赖的软件包,并将其删除,从而释放硬盘空间。

清理旧的内核版本

在使用Ubuntu系统的过程中,系统会自动更新内核版本,旧的内核版本仍然会保留在系统中,占用大量的硬盘空间,我们可以通过以下命令来清理旧的内核版本:

sudo aptget purge $(dpkg l | awk \'/^rc/ { print $2 }\')

执行完这条命令后,系统会自动删除所有旧的内核版本,从而释放硬盘空间。

通过以上五个步骤,我们可以有效地清理Ubuntu系统中的磁盘缓存,从而提高系统的运行速度,需要注意的是,在执行这些命令时,一定要谨慎操作,避免误删重要文件。

相关问答FAQs

Q1:清理磁盘缓存会不会影响系统的正常运行?

A1:只要正确执行上述命令,清理磁盘缓存不会影响系统的正常运行,但是在执行这些命令时,一定要谨慎操作,避免误删重要文件。

Q2:为什么需要定期清理磁盘缓存?

A2:随着时间的积累,磁盘缓存可能会占用大量的硬盘空间,影响系统的性能,定期清理磁盘缓存可以释放硬盘空间,提高系统的运行速度。

本文来自投稿,不代表重蔚自留地立场,如若转载,请注明出处https://www.cwhello.com/448160.html

如有侵犯您的合法权益请发邮件951076433@qq.com联系删除

(0)
小甜小甜订阅用户
上一篇 2024年6月27日 13:53
下一篇 2024年6月27日 13:53

相关推荐

  • 分享Ubuntu中如何管理用户组。

    在Ubuntu中管理用户组,可以通过以下几个步骤进行: (图片来源网络,侵删) 1、查看当前系统中的用户组 使用命令cat /etc/group可以查看当前系统中的所有用户组,这个文件包含了每个用户组的信息,包括组名、组ID…

    2024年7月28日
    01
  • 我来分享Ubuntu系统上如何安装Docker。

    在Ubuntu系统上安装Docker,可以按照以下步骤进行: (图片来源网络,侵删) 1、更新系统软件包列表 sudo aptget update 2、安装一些必要的软件包,以便让APT通过HTTPS使用软件包仓库 sudo aptget install apttrans…

    2024年6月27日
    04
  • 说说如何在Ubuntu系统上安装Nagios监控工具。

    在Ubuntu系统上安装Nagios监控工具,可以按照以下步骤进行: (图片来源网络,侵删) 1、更新系统软件包列表 sudo aptget update 2、安装Nagios核心软件包 sudo aptget install nagios3 3、安装必要的依赖软件包 su…

    2024年6月27日
    06
  • ubuntu卸载hadoop的方法是什么。

    在Ubuntu系统中卸载Hadoop的步骤如下: (图片来源网络,侵删) 1、停止Hadoop服务: 通过命令 sudo systemctl stop hadoop* 来停止所有正在运行的Hadoop服务。 2、删除Hadoop文件和目录: 使用命令 sudo rm rf /us…

    2024年7月24日
    01
  • 我来说说ubuntu中如何创建hadoop用户。

    在Ubuntu中创建Hadoop用户,可以按照以下步骤进行: (图片来源网络,侵删) 1、打开终端 你需要打开你的Ubuntu终端,你可以通过搜索"Terminal"来找到它,或者使用快捷键Ctrl+Alt+T来打开它。 2、创建新…

    2024年6月27日
    02
  • 今日分享ubuntu安装openssl要注意哪些事项。

    在Ubuntu系统上安装OpenSSL时,需要注意以下几个关键事项: (图片来源网络,侵删) 1、更新系统和软件包列表 在安装任何软件之前,首先要确保系统是最新的,使用以下命令更新系统和软件包列表: sudo aptget updat…

    2024年6月17日
    01
  • 我来分享ubuntu如何查看硬盘容量。

    在Ubuntu操作系统中,查看硬盘容量的方法有很多,本文将介绍几种常用的方法,帮助您了解如何在Ubuntu系统中查看硬盘容量。 (图片来源网络,侵删) 1、使用命令行工具 在Ubuntu系统中,可以使用df和fdisk命令来查看…

    2024年6月27日
    01
  • 经验分享ubuntu中firewalld的作用是什么。

    Ubuntu中firewalld的作用 (图片来源网络,侵删) 在Ubuntu系统中,防火墙(firewall)是一种用于保护网络安全的软件工具,它通过控制网络流量的进出,限制或阻止未经授权的访问,从而保护系统免受潜在的攻击和威胁…

    2024年6月27日
    01

联系我们

QQ:951076433

在线咨询:点击这里给我发消息邮件:951076433@qq.com工作时间:周一至周五,9:30-18:30,节假日休息